Overview
Wet-film Thickness Wheel is a tool for measurement of Wet Coating Film thickness. It has a wheel-like structure with a dial or scale line for reading wet film thickness. It is made of stainless steel. The film thickness value of wet Coating can be determined by comparing the scale on the dial with the amount of Coating adsorption. The roller thickness gauge is simple and easy to use and is suitable for many wet Coating application scenarios, such as Coating Construction, Surface Coating and Coating Film thickness monitoring. Film thickness of wet coatings can be quickly and accurately evaluated using a roller thickness gauge to ensure mass and conformity of the Coating construction. The range of TR 5508/500 is 0 to 500 μm, Graduation 20 μm.

Principle
The Wet Film Wheel consists of a wheel, the inner circle and the two outer wheels form a centrifugal circle. At zero position, the three wheels are at the same point, and the horizontal scale distance of the inner circle is lower than the wheel surface at any position. When the layer is applied, immediately place the measurement wheel at the position where the gap between the inner and outer rims is the largest on the surface, then keep the inner and outer wheels in the same line and roll along the zero position in contact with the surface. Check the position where the inner rim starts to contact the Coating. The wet film thickness can be represented by a scale reading on the outer rim.

Standards
GB/T 13452、ASTM D1212、ASTM D4414、ISO 2808
Steps
1. Place the measurement wheel with the largest gap between the inner and outer rims on the surface
2. Keep the inner and outer wheels in the same line and roll along the zero position in contact with the surface
3. Check the inner rim at the beginning of contact with the Coating
4. Readings from the scale on the outer wheel indicate wet film thickness
